Avatar billede rocso Nybegynder
17. oktober 2009 - 17:31 Der er 7 kommentarer og
1 løsning

Fejl i programmering?

Hej Eksperten.
Igen, igen, og igen! Står jeg og har et problem i baglommen.
Jeg beklager meget at dette gentager sig gang på gang.
Fejlen går nu ud på.

Jeg har en formular, som står åben når jeg går ind på index.
Den burdte være lukket, og det skal først være når jeg trykker på ''Send forslag til siden'' at formularen skal dukke frem.

Index koderne ser således ud:

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
"http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="content-type" content="text/html; charset=utf-8" />
<META NAME="ROBOTS" CONTENT="NOINDEX, NOFOLLOW">
<title>Gohabbo.dk - Go for Habbo!</title>
</head>
<style type="text/css" media="all">
body { margin-top: 50px; color:#000; font-size: 11px; font-family:Verdana, Arial, Helvetica, sans-serif; text-align:left; background:#fff url('bg.gif'); }
.top {  padding: 5px; color: #FFFFFF; font-size: 12px; font-weight: bold; text-align: left; background:#fff url('top.png'); height: 14px; width: 678px; font-family: calibri; }
.content { min-height: 95px; background-color: #FFF; padding: 5px; text-align: left; width: 676px; border: 1px solid #401a00; border-top: none;  font-size: 11px;  }
.grey { border : 1px solid #919191; background-color : #efefef; padding: 5px; margin-bottom : 3px; }
.j:hover { color: #000; } .j:active { color: #FFF; }
.Small_Copyright { font-size: 11px; font-family: sans-serif; }
input.submit { background-color : #efefef; border: 1px solid #401a00; font-size: 10px; }
textarea { font-size: 12px; font-family:Verdana, Arial, Helvetica, sans-serif; margin-bottom: 1px; }
</style>
<script type="text/javascript" src="jquery-1.3.2.min.js"></script>
<script type="text/javascript" src="grownup.js"></script>
<script type="text/javascript" src="form.js"></script>
<script type="text/javascript" src="effects.js"></script>
<body class="StartLoadingPage">

<div align="center" id="effect">
<div class="top"><div style="float: left;">» Gohabbo - Go for Habbo!</div> <div style="float: right; cursor: pointer;">

<div id="b" class="j">Ikke længere? «</div>
<div id="j" class="j">Har du det sjovt? «</div>  </div> </div>
<div class="content"><div id="webpageload"></div>

<div id="for" style="cursor: pointer; font-weight: bold;"><br>- Vis forsmag af siden [<font color="red">NY</font>]</div>
<div id="forvis" style="display: none;"><img src="f.png"><hr><img src="for2.png"></div>

<div id="n" style="cursor: pointer; font-weight: bold; margin-top: -10px;"><br>- Send en ansøgning</div>
<div id="a" style="display: none;"><div class="grey"><a title="Luk" id="close" style="cursor: pointer; font-size: 9px; font-weight: bold; position: relative; left: 650px; top: -3px;">[X]</a>

<div id="responses"></div>

<form id="myForm2" action="<? print $_SERVER["PHP_SELF"];?>" method="post">
<?
$habbo=$_POST["habbo"];
$mail=$_POST["mail"];
$stilling=$_POST["stilling"];
$text=$_POST["text"]?>

  <table border="0" cellpadding="2" cellspacing="0" style="width: 100%;">
  <tr>
    <td>
      <?if($habbo AND $mail AND $stilling)
        {
          $message="
Habbo navn:        $habbo
Stilling:          $stilling
Bemaerkninger:    $text";
          mail("rasmus.bakhansen@gmail.com", "Ansoegning", $message, "From: " . $mail . "\ncontent-Type: text/plain");
?>
<?}else{?><?
        }?>
    </td>
  </tr>
  <tr>

  <tr>
  <td style="vertical-align: middle; text-align: left; padding-right: 5px;"><b>Habbo navn:</b><br/><em>Det du hedder på Habbo.</em></td>
<td style="vertical-align: middle; text-align: left; padding-bottom: 2px;"><input type="text" name="habbo" style="width: 200px;" /></td>
</tr>
  <tr>
  <td style="vertical-align: middle; text-align: left; padding-right: 5px;"><b>E-mail:</b><br/><em>Hvad er din E-mail adresse, så vi kan besvare din ansøgning.</em></td>
<td style="vertical-align: middle; text-align: left; padding-bottom: 2px;"><input type="text" name="mail" style="width: 200px;" /></td>
</tr>
  <tr>
  <td style="vertical-align: middle; text-align: left; padding-right: 5px;"><b>Stilling:</b><br/><em>Hvilken stilling er du ude efter.</em></td>
<td style="vertical-align: middle; text-align: left; padding-bottom: 2px;"><select name="stilling" style="width: 200px;"><option value="pixel-artist">Pixel-artist</option>

<option value="Supporter">Supporter</option>
<option value="Journalist">Journalist</option>
<option value="Event-manager">Event-manager</option>
<option value="møbel-ekspert">Møbel-ekspert</option>
</select>
</td>
</tr>
</table>
<textarea class="" name="text" style="width: 99%; height: 90px;"></textarea>
<input type="submit" value="Send min ansøgning" class="submit" style="float: left;"><div style="float: right; font-weight: bold;"><font color="red">Spam medfører udvisning</font></div>
<div style="clear: both;"></div></form>
</div></div>

</form>



<div id="fs" style="cursor: pointer; margin-top: -10px; font-weight: bold;"><br>- Send forslag til siden</div>
<div id="fors">


<div class="grey">
<a title="Luk" id="fss" style="cursor: pointer; font-size: 9px; font-weight: bold; position: relative; left: 645px; top: 0px;">[X]</a>
<div id="response"></div>
<form id="myForm" action="<? print $_SERVER["PHP_SELF"];?>" method="post">
<?
  $habbo=$_POST["habbo"];
  $text=$_POST["text"];
  if($_POST["send_request"])
  {
    mail("rasmus.bakhansen@gmail.com", "Forslag", $text, "From: " . $text . "\ncontent-Type: text/plain");
  }
?>
  <table border="0" cellpadding="2" cellspacing="0" style="width: 100%;">
  <tr>
  <td style="vertical-align: middle; text-align: left; padding-right: 5px;"><b>Habbo navn:</b><br/><em>Det du hedder på Habbo.</em></td>
<td style="vertical-align: middle; text-align: left; padding-bottom: 2px;"><input type="text" name="habbo" style="width: 200px;" /></td>
</tr>
</table>
<textarea class="" name="text" style="width: 99%; height: 90px;"></textarea>
<input type="submit" value="Send forslag" class="submit" name="send_request">
</form></form> <br>


</div>




</div>


</div>


<div class="Small_Copyright">Copyright © Gohabbo.dk 2009 - Alle rettigheder forbeholdes. <br>
<b>G</b>oHabbo.dk vises bedst i internet browserene <a href="http://www.google.dk/chrome" target="_blank">Google Chrome</a> og <a href="http://mozilladanmark.dk/produkter/firefox/" target="_blank">Firefox</a>!<br />

Fejlen ligger gemt et sted i ''Send forslag til siden'' formularen.
Jeg håber hjerteligt, at der er nogle som kan hjælpe mig hurtigst muligt.

På forhånd tak!
Venlig hilsen Rocso
Avatar billede virtual1ty Nybegynder
17. oktober 2009 - 17:41 #1
<div id="fs" style="cursor: pointer; margin-top: -10px; font-weight: bold;"><br>- <a href="#" onclick="java script:getElementById(formular).style.visibility:visible;">Send forslag til siden</a></div>

og så nede hvor din formular starter tilføjer du id'et:

<div class="grey" id="formular" style="visibility:hidden;">


(Ikke testet)
Avatar billede virtual1ty Nybegynder
17. oktober 2009 - 17:42 #2
"java script" i onclick skal være uden mellemrum.
Avatar billede rocso Nybegynder
17. oktober 2009 - 18:02 #3
Virtual? Jeg overskuer, ikke lige nu at sidde og rette det.
Jeg har simpelthen så meget kørende ligenu.
Det ville være gudeskønt, hvis du ville være så venlig at rette og tilføje de programmerings fejl der er i ''Send forslag til siden'' formularen.
Avatar billede virtual1ty Nybegynder
17. oktober 2009 - 18:27 #4
Det tager 30 sekunder at tilføje det jeg har skrevet, hvis du bare lige bruger copy/paste..
Avatar billede rocso Nybegynder
17. oktober 2009 - 18:44 #5
Virtual? Det har simpelthen ikke hjulpet en bønne.
Avatar billede virtual1ty Nybegynder
17. oktober 2009 - 18:47 #6
Smid lige det følgende stykke kode herind (MED de ændringer jeg foreslog - altså det du lige, forhåbenligt, har tilføjet):

<div id="fs" style="cursor: pointer; margin-top: -10px; font-weight: bold;"><br>- Send forslag til siden</div>
<div id="fors">


<div class="grey">
<a title="Luk" id="fss" style="cursor: pointer; font-size: 9px; font-weight: bold; position: relative; left: 645px; top: 0px;">[X]</a>
<div id="response"></div>
<form id="myForm" action="<? print $_SERVER["PHP_SELF"];?>" method="post">
<?
  $habbo=$_POST["habbo"];
  $text=$_POST["text"];
  if($_POST["send_request"])
  {
    mail("rasmus.bakhansen@gmail.com", "Forslag", $text, "From: " . $text . "\ncontent-Type: text/plain");
  }
?>
  <table border="0" cellpadding="2" cellspacing="0" style="width: 100%;">
  <tr>
  <td style="vertical-align: middle; text-align: left; padding-right: 5px;"><b>Habbo navn:</b><br/><em>Det du hedder på Habbo.</em></td>
<td style="vertical-align: middle; text-align: left; padding-bottom: 2px;"><input type="text" name="habbo" style="width: 200px;" /></td>
</tr>
</table>
<textarea class="" name="text" style="width: 99%; height: 90px;"></textarea>
<input type="submit" value="Send forslag" class="submit" name="send_request">
</form></form> <br>


</div>
Avatar billede rocso Nybegynder
17. oktober 2009 - 18:49 #7
Jeg lukker spørgsmålet, da jeg selv fik det løst af egen hånd.
Avatar billede Eye-Toy Nybegynder
25. oktober 2009 - 23:31 #8
I BEDES venligst ikke hjælpe ham. Han ejer ikke Gohabbo det gør jeg. Og det kan i se her

www.gohabbo.dk/bevis.php
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Kurser inden for grundlæggende programmering

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ester